Totem of the Swarm is an original oil painting on wood panel by Western Colorado artist Farron Khan. Depicting a monumental hornet through vibrant blues, greens, and expressive mark-making, the work blends street art energy with contemporary symbolism. Inspired by pollinators, ecology, and collective labor, the painting explores the fragile relationship between humanity and the natural world.
